Wednesday, June 29, 2016

Conference DotNext 2015 Moscow: final review of the program and reports

Prior to Russia's only .NET-conference DotNext left nothing at all - two and a half weeks. The conference program is formed, and we are proud to introduce you to her:
26 reporting - 2 keynouta and 24 session.
22 Speaker, of which seven (!) Are the title of Microsoft MVP
4 rooms in which the reports will go hand in hand.

Participants can not worry - all of the reports that they will miss, will be available to them in the video the next day.

The grid will be updated this week: Rooms have different sizes, and need to understand what the reports within the timeslot popular to the most popular report put on the first, the biggest, the hall, not very popular reports - the fourth hall.

A month ago, I announced the first 7 of them, and now it's time to short run and others.





Sasha Goldshtein from sunny Israel, Microsoft MVP, add a little hardcore in our everyday lives with you, making just two of the report.

The Vector in Your CPU: Exploiting SIMD for Superscalar Performance - a report on how the CPU-vector instructions are used in today's .NET. It's about how a library and a new System.Numerics.Vectors RyuJIT allow to overclock your application using SIMD-instructions. More ...

Automating Problem Analysis and Triage - a report on how to do automatic analysis dumps using ClrMD, .NET-library, which helps to explore the streams, call stacks and exclusion; visualize flows and Loka, including Detective deadlock, as well as a walk through your pile to help you explore the structure of the objects in your application. More ...


soshnikov
Dmitry Soshnikov from Microsoft will make a report on functional programming in F # in handling big data and machine learning.

The report we will look at one aspect of the functional language F #: data processing. Starting from simple examples, we move on to the solution of the classical problem of machine learning - recognition of handwritten digits, then consider the use of F # to implement cloud computing on clusters using MBrace platform.

The report will be of interest both to developers who had no experience with F #, as well as more advanced functionality for programmers who want to use the power of F # for distributed cloud computing. More ...



kochetkov
Vladimir Kochetkov, team lead security analyzer development project code PT Application Inspector and one of the founders of RSDN, talk about the pitfalls System.Security.Cryptography.

In this report, we consider the best practices to solve the most common problems, analyze the vulnerability model and see demos of several real attacks on the most interesting of them without much mathematical hardcore, we will talk about the typical scenarios of use of cryptography in .NET-.software,. More ...



kulakov
Anatoly Kulakov of Paladyne Systems will talk about a structured logging.

The report talks about how to turn scattered across the disk logs into a full Event Source system. And every developer to feel omnipotent analyst.

All this is possible thanks to the structural logging (Structured logging), which brings your logs semantic component. the main problems ELK stack (Elasticsearch, Logstash, Kibana) will be considered. We will consider how to deal with the structural logs in .NET using Serilog library. We solve some practical problems with the help of improvised means that no semantics of the magazine would not be lifting. We will understand with a dedicated server Seq. And, of course, we will find a way quick and painless migration of existing applications to this miracle-stack. More ...



shvedov
Aleksandr Shvedov from JetBrains talk about the design and evolution of C # as an example of properties.

The idea of ​​this report arose from everyday problems IDE Developer - support for C # 6.0 language, which became part of Visual Studio 2015. Improvements to the language concerning common language means property declarations were suddenly difficult to support, and very affecting the existing automated refactoring code, it took deep understand most features C # properties. In this report, Alexander will offer the audience to reflect on this "everyday" language means in detail to trace the development of properties from version 1.0 C # language, to reflect on the C # design problems and look at the properties of the IDE Developer eyes.



yakovlev
Igor Yakovlev, of Positive Technologies will talk about the use of the device and the DLR.

The report will be considered as an internal DLR device (from the dynamic keyword in C # and to generate code that implements dynamic operations) and the practical value of this subsystem (frameworks that use it). This material will help you understand how these classes are implemented as a DynamicObject and ExpandoObject and how they can be used in your code.



nikitin
Alexander Nikitin of Adform will report .NET Generics under the hood and a JITter bug for dessert.

In the report, we recall the .NET Memory Layout, pozapuskaem the WinDbg, look at how .NET generics are arranged on the inside, which optimize the CLR takes them to be fast, and, most interestingly, often the same fast as conventional methods.
It will be the dessert - a bug in Jitter! Only hardcore! Even more hardcore - in the discussions.



ozerov
Vladimir Ozerov of GridGain talk about the interaction with the native code.

In the report, we look at the key technology of interaction with native code, discuss their advantages and disadvantages, as well as get acquainted with the internal implementation of a number of instruments in the CLR. As an example, would be considered solutions applied in perenose Apache Ignite (Distributed Cache written in Java and C ++) on the .NET platform.



karpov
Andrei Karpov aka Andrey2008, CTO Program Verification Systems company and PVS-Studio code analyzer, Microsoft MVP, will report on static code analysis.

Andrew will talk about what is the methodology of static code analysis, the proper and improper use of analysis tools. Then he will show examples of errors that can be detected with the help of tools such as ReSharper, PVS-Studio, Visual Studio SCA. And of course, we will show why the use of analyzers is becoming an increasingly important part of the programming process. More ...



samarin
Michael Samarin, business director of the company Futurice, Microsoft MVP, will report on new hardware platforms and API available for Universal Windows Platform.

In his presentation, Mikhail made a brief, but very illustrative overview of the new hardware interfaces and platforms available for UWP-developers. Here is a basic list of topics that will be shown:
Integrated into the platform the ability to track people with live video stream;
The new version of Imaging SDK for application of image processing filters with Direct2D hardware acceleration;
A fundamentally new API Audio Graph for extremely low-latency audio streams, as well as a new system MIDI interface for music applications creators;
Access to all the sensors of the new Microsoft Band 2 with Band SDK;
Finally UWP IoT applications on the platform with the Raspberry Pi 2.




belovivanov
Roman Belov and Dmitry Ivanov, the engineers and the best speakers JetBrains DotNext Moscow in 2014, will make a report on the current trends in programming languages.

Unlike .NET, JVM-in the world today there are many programming languages ​​in which there are many language constructs and syntactic sugar, which is not present not only in Java, but in C #. The report will show what the new trends may hurt -programmistov C #, as well as some concepts never appear in .NET, but already available on other platforms and languages.



namestnikov
Nikita Regents of DevExpress will talk about the pros and cons Xamarin.Forms.

During the year, work with Xamarin.Forms Nikita has accumulated a lot of experience of this technology, both positive and negative. In his report he tells
how it arranged Xamarin.Forms;
in some cases, you can apply it, and when it is better to choose a native development;
from which I have to give, but it can be used instead;
some of the challenges faced by the author, and the ways of their solution.





akinshin
Andrew Akinshin engineer JetBrains, Microsoft MVP, will talk about updates to the .NET platform.

In this report we will try to surveillance to look at the current state of .NET platform, as well as the fact that we are waiting for in the near future. Let's talk about the upcoming C # 7, about cross-platform and native compilation, about the new .NET Core 5 and ASP.NET 5, about new tools for developers and recent announcements from Microsoft.



alex_ivanov
Alexander Ivanov of EPAM Systems will make a report on which way the development of the platform develops Web-based applications in the .NET Framework.

Alexander tells about
OWIN specifications, implementation of which gives a fairly simple and flexible way to create Web-servers;
a new runtime for the execution of .NET applications - .NET Core. This new runtime is a revised version of the previous .NET Framework and allows you to create cross-platform applications;
how technology mentioned above open up entirely new possibilities for the development of Web-based applications to .NET.





levchenko
Kirill Levchenko from ABBYY tell about Entity Framework 7.0.

Due to the rapid increase in the number of available storage systems developers, the question arises - how to unify access to various sources and across different platforms? This problem will help solve a new version of the flagship ORM for .NET Entity Framework 7. The report will be raised not only the theme store data in different sources and on different platforms, but also innovations in working with Microsoft SQL Server.



nesteruk
Dmitri Nesteruk, Developer Advocate at JetBrains, Microsoft MVP, talk about what's new in ReSharper 10.

Recently I held a regular release of ReSharper, and Dmitry will be happy once again to tell you about what new features and opportunities have emerged in the 10 version. The report will be discussed about ReSharper own build system, support for new markup languages ​​(to the prospect. Protocol Buffers) and all sorts of other things.



hariri
The conference will close the report Hadi Hariri, leader of the team of evangelists JetBrains, Microsoft MVP, who will talk about the Silver Bullet Syndrome.

Patterns mikroservisy, NoSQL-solutions ... the list is probably endless. The report on why we are always looking for the some mythical universal tool, which supposedly will help us to solve all our problems. And for what it's worth to us.

No comments:

Post a Comment